Miyanai (Pashto: ميانا, also Romanized as Mīýānāì) is a Pashtun tribe of Durrani clan having their origin from Mianishien Mountains in Kandahar, Afghanistan.[2][3]

Origin[edit]

Mianai is related to Qais Abdul Rasheed through his grandson whose name was also Mianai.[4]
